Peter Lynch Detailed Fundamental Analysis

Validea's guru fundamental report indicates that AON PLC (AON) receives a strong rating (87%) based on their P/E/Growth Investor model, which is based on the investment strategy of Peter Lynch. The model favors AON due to its reasonable price relative to earnings growth and strong balance sheet, with positive indicators in P/E/Growth ratio, sales and P/E ratio, EPS growth rate, equity/assets ratio, and return on assets.

Analysis

AON PLC (AON) has garnered a significant 87% rating from Validea's P/E/Growth Investor model, which emulates Peter Lynch's investment strategy, indicating a notable interest in the stock. This model favors AON, a large-cap growth stock in the Insurance (Miscellaneous) sector, due to its combination of a reasonable price relative to earnings growth and a strong balance sheet. The company passed several key criteria within this framework, including P/E/Growth ratio, Sales and P/E ratio, EPS growth rate, Equity/Assets ratio, and Return on Assets. However, the analysis also highlighted areas where AON's performance was neutral, specifically concerning its Total Debt/Equity ratio, Free Cash Flow, and Net Cash Position.
